Appeal Fee. Assessed total income ₹1 Lakh or less. ₹250. Assessed total income more than ₹1 Lakh but not more than ₹2 Lakhs. ₹500. Appeals involving total assessed income more than ₹2 Lakhs. ₹1000. early summer 2022 cdラベルWebNov 15, 2024 · The Failure to File Penalty is 5% of the unpaid taxes for each month or part of a month that a tax return is late.
